When to Seek Advice From a Landlord Attorney



When should a homeowner think about speaking with a property manager lawyer? Home proprietors ought to look for legal guidance when encountering potential expulsion process, particularly if renters are unresponsive or disagreement the eviction. In addition, speaking with an attorney is suggested when evaluating or drafting lease arrangements to guarantee compliance with neighborhood laws and to safeguard versus future conflicts. If a homeowner experiences issues related to lessee harassment, residential property damages, or lease violations, legal guidance can aid navigate these complexities. Furthermore, property managers may benefit from getting in touch with a lawyer when taking into consideration considerable changes to rental policies or when handling several residential properties, as legal experience can streamline operations and mitigate threats. Early involvement of an attorney can inevitably save time and resources.

Just How Much Do Landlord Lawyer Typically Charge for Their Solutions?



Property manager lawyers typically charge between $150 to $500 per hour, relying on their experience and area. Some might provide level fees for certain solutions, such as preparing lease contracts or managing expulsions.

The length of time Does the Expulsion Process Generally Take?



The eviction process usually takes anywhere from a couple of weeks to numerous months, depending on regional regulations, court routines, and the specific circumstances of the instance, consisting of potential disagreements or hold-ups entailing the occupant.


Exist Any Alternatives to Eviction That My Lawyer Can Suggest?



Alternatives to eviction consist of settlement for settlement strategies, mediation, or lease alterations. A lawyer might also recommend occupant aid programs or volunteer relocation arrangements, which can offer options that profit both events while avoiding court process.
